Unfortunately, Luttermoser's definitions of the three classical states of matter are rather unsatisfactory.
A better, and more conventional (informal) one is:
1. Solids-strong resistance to both deformation and compression
2. Liquids-Strong resistance to compression, but little resistance to deformation
3. Gas-little resistance to both deformation&compression
